Antioxidant and Other Beneficent Effects of Free and Conjugated Phytostreroids of Solanum and Withania
Details
A comprehensive discussion on phytosterol composition, metabolism, functions, precursor roles and mechanism of action are given in this book. Another key aspect of the study constitutes difference of faces of antioxidant capacity of an array of free and conjugated phytosteroids of Solanum xanthocarpum and Solanum nigrum, and withasteroids of Withania somnifera has been assessed. Four standard sets of assays, namely, reduction of ABTS, DPPH, FRAP and superoxide radical, have been used. The contribution, in this regard, of metal ions, naturally-complexed with the phytosteroids and withasteroids, has also been evaluated. The findings suggest the contribution of naturally occurring metallo-organic complexes in human well being. The mechanisms suggested for the antioxidant actions of the compounds project the role of molecular architecture of free and conjugated steroids. This study is not at all yet another experiment of antioxidant activity of phytosteroids. Here, it involves the key feature that metal ion conjugation improves the bioactivity of phytosteroids which was manifested in the antioxidant assay systems. This aspect was never been dealt before.
